1688 or 1388 great for room size and nice balcony
7688 and 7388 wonderful balcony and views
If interested in JS 1694 and 1394
be careful of aft balcony's on 8 & 9 as they really have no privacy overhead. People above can see down in your balcony.

We just sailed the Indy last month and boarded at 11 on by 11:15. Once onboard we browsed around went and had lunch and were in the room by 1:00. You will want to make sure you see your room steward that afternoon to make sure he has the crib by bedtime delivered if it's not in the room. That day can be very hectic for them so best to make sure it's addressed right away! Enjoy your cruise you will love the Indy!
